What Are Digital Currencies?
Digital currencies are forms of money that exist only in digital or electronic form, not in physical form like paper bills or coins. They can be used for buying goods, services, or exchanging value — just like traditional money — but are managed electronically.
There are different types of digital currencies:
- Cryptocurrencies (like Bitcoin, Ethereum)
- Central Bank Digital Currencies (CBDCs) (like a digital dollar or digital yuan)
- Virtual Currencies used inside apps or games (like V-Bucks in Fortnite)
How Do Digital Currencies Work?
Let’s split this up into two main parts — cryptocurrencies and CBDCs, since they work a bit differently.
1. Cryptocurrencies
These are decentralized digital currencies, meaning no single government or bank controls them. They work through:
- Blockchain technology: A public, secure digital ledger that records all transactions.
- Peer-to-peer networks: People send and receive currency directly without a middleman (like a bank).
- Encryption and cryptography: To secure transactions and control the creation of new units.
Example:
If you send someone Bitcoin:
- The transaction is verified by a network of computers (miners/validators).
- It’s added to the blockchain.
- The recipient gets the Bitcoin in their digital wallet.
Popular cryptocurrencies: Bitcoin (BTC), Ethereum (ETH), Binance Coin (BNB), Solana (SOL).
2. Central Bank Digital Currencies (CBDCs)
These are government-issued digital versions of national currencies.
- Controlled and regulated by a country’s central bank.
- Designed to work like traditional money but in a digital format.
- Can be used for payments, transfers, and official transactions.
Example:
If your government issued a digital dollar:
- You could store it in a digital wallet provided by a government-backed app.
- Use it to pay for things online or in stores.
- The central bank would manage supply, security, and stability.
Key Advantages
- Fast transactions (even across borders)
- Lower transaction fees
- Greater accessibility (for people without traditional bank accounts)
- Transparent records (especially with blockchain)
Key Risks
- Price volatility (mainly for cryptocurrencies)
- Security threats (like hacking)
- Regulatory challenges
- Privacy concerns
